Another common curriculum mistake I see is introducing ancillary / advanced topics during the intro phase. Typically comes from an SME (subject matter expert) over explaining Anytime I see “It’s ok if you don’t grasp this now” I wonder why I’m being introduced to it at all

Curse of knowledge: as someone ladders up their knowledge, the fundamentals become invisible & automatic. So when they become a teacher, they skip over them. Really hard to avoid 100% even if you’re aware of it until you have a feedback loop with student. Easy to improve though.
